International Monetary Fund: The International Monetary Fund is cited as an organization that has for years flagged the need for exchange rate unification in Nigeria, supporting the Tinubu administration's reforms.
Bola Tinubu: Bola Tinubu is the President of Nigeria whose administration has implemented economic reforms, including fuel subsidy removal and exchange rate unification. The article defends his reforms against criticisms from Patrick Utomi.

International Monetary Fund: The International Monetary Fund reported that poverty has risen in Nigeria under President Bola Tinubu, whose economic reforms have contributed to punishing inflation, exacerbating the food crisis.
Bola Tinubu: President Bola Tinubu's economic reforms, while supported by economists, have led to punishing inflation in Nigeria, contributing to the worsening food security crisis.
